Spanish-Town Workhouse,
Feb. 1, 1806.
ESCAPED from the above workhouse, a negro man, named
DAVY, who has lost one arm, tried at a Slave-Court and sentenced
to hard labour for life. Also, a negro man, named JAMES,
belonging to the estate of Frances Dunston, a free brown woman, deceased. One Guinea reward will be paid on lodging
each of them in this workhouse.
J. B. COXETER, Sup.
